Creative Ways to Use Children’s Foam Clay in Art Projects

Children’s foam clay is a versatile and fun material that can be used in a variety of art projects. Made from a soft and pliable foam, this clay is easy for children to mold and shape, making it perfect for their creative endeavors. In this article, we will explore some creative ways to use children’s foam clay in art projects.

One of the most popular uses for children’s foam clay is in creating sculptures. With its soft and malleable texture, foam clay can be easily molded into any shape or form. Children can let their imaginations run wild as they create animals, people, or even abstract sculptures. The foam clay can be easily shaped and reshaped, allowing children to experiment and make changes to their creations as they go along.

Another creative way to use children’s foam clay is in making jewelry. Children can roll the foam clay into small balls or shapes and then poke a hole through them using a toothpick or skewer. Once the clay has dried, children can thread string or wire through the holes to create necklaces, bracelets, or even earrings. The foam clay can be painted or decorated with glitter to add a touch of sparkle to the jewelry.

Children’s foam clay can also be used to decorate various objects. For example, children can cover plain picture frames with foam clay, creating a unique and personalized frame for their favorite photos. They can also decorate plain flower pots, creating colorful and whimsical planters for their favorite flowers or herbs. The foam clay can be easily adhered to these objects using glue or by pressing it firmly onto the surface.

In addition to sculptures, jewelry, and decorations, children’s foam clay can also be used in painting projects. Children can dip the foam clay into paint and then press it onto paper or canvas, creating interesting textures and patterns. They can also use the foam clay as a stamp, pressing it onto the surface to create unique designs. The foam clay can be easily washed and reused, making it a great alternative to traditional paintbrushes.

One of the advantages of using children’s foam clay in art projects is that it is mess-free. Unlike traditional clay, foam clay does not require any water or additional materials for shaping and molding. It does not leave any residue on hands or surfaces, making it easy to clean up after use. This makes it a great material for children to use both at home and in school settings.

The Benefits of Using Children’s Foam Clay for Sensory Play

Children’s foam clay is a popular sensory play material that has gained popularity in recent years. This unique clay is soft, lightweight, and easy to mold, making it an ideal choice for children of all ages. With its squishy texture and vibrant colors, foam clay provides a fun and engaging sensory experience that can help children develop their fine motor skills, creativity, and imagination.

One of the key benefits of using foam clay for sensory play is its tactile nature. The soft and squishy texture of the clay is pleasing to touch and manipulate, making it a great tool for sensory exploration. Children can squeeze, stretch, and mold the clay in endless ways, providing them with a hands-on experience that engages their senses and promotes sensory development.

In addition to its tactile benefits, foam clay is also a versatile material that can be used in a variety of creative ways. Children can use foam clay to create sculptures, shapes, and designs, allowing them to express their creativity and imagination. Whether they are building a castle, molding a dinosaur, or shaping a flower, foam clay provides children with endless possibilities for artistic expression.

Furthermore, foam clay is available in a wide range of colors, allowing children to explore color mixing and blending as they create their masterpieces. This can help children develop their color recognition skills and learn about the properties of different colors. By experimenting with mixing and blending colors, children can also enhance their understanding of color theory and develop their artistic abilities.

Another benefit of using foam clay for sensory play is its mess-free nature. Unlike traditional clay or playdough, foam clay is non-sticky and does not leave residue on hands or surfaces. This makes it a convenient and easy-to-clean option for parents and caregivers, allowing children to enjoy sensory play without the hassle of cleaning up afterwards.

Foam clay is also a safe and non-toxic material that is suitable for children of all ages. Made from high-quality ingredients, foam clay is free from harmful chemicals and allergens, making it a safe choice for children with sensitive skin or allergies.
